We're seeking feedback from First Nations, industry and stakeholders on BC Hydro’s Tariff Supplement 6: Facilities Agreement (TS6), and on a new Interim Transmission Service Interconnection tariff.

TS6 standardizes how the costs to connect transmission (large industrial) customers are allocated between the new customer and existing customers, and who is responsible for building any required new infrastructure.

The proposed new Interim Transmission Service Interconnection tariff will allow transmission customers meeting certain conditions to connect to the system earlier while system upgrades are underway to support their full permanent load, subject to additional shedding/curtailment and other obligations.

Your valuable input and contributions will help inform our upcoming applications to the B.C. Utilities Commission.
